[Lifestyle profile of people with cardiovascular disease]
Lígia Fonseca Spinel1, Vilanice Alves de Araújo Püschel
1Universidade de São Paulo, Brasil. ligiaspinel@yahoo.com.br
Abstract:
The objective of this study was to identify the lifestyle profile of people with cardiovascular disease (CVD) in a specialized out-patient unit in the municipality of São Paulo, Brazil, and to compare lifestyle profiles with the social-demographic characteristics of these people. The instrument Health Promoting Lifestyle Profile (HPLP I) was applied in 22 people with CVD that were followed up in that out-patient unit. It was verified that people with CVD presented worse profile in the exercise domain (average 2.18) and better profile in the self-fulfillment domain (average 3.26). Obtained results provided information to follow up patients during Nursing Consultation.
